XTRA line<br />BRAKE FLUID

XTRA line
BRAKE FLUID

Xtra brake fluid is the ideal solution that combines the high resistance to high temperatures of the DOT 5.1 fluid and the low viscosity of the DOT 4 low viscosity.
Viscosity is an important factor for the correct operation of the braking system, above all in modern vehicles with anti-locking systems (ABS) and electronic systems for traction and stability control (ESP).
In these systems, the fluid flows through the control mechanisms (generally valves with very limited passages) and it is of fundamental importance for the liquid to be very fluid precisely because of the need for a precise and immediate transfer.
Due to these characteristics, it is the liquid that Brembo suggests in combination with the products of the Xtra range (discs, pads, calipers), for sporty and safe road driving.
